Role Description
The Commercial Manager is a part-time, hybrid role based in Dubai, with a mix of on-site presence and work-from-home flexibility.
This role oversees commercial strategy and revenue generation for The Summit of Future 2026, including sponsorships, partnerships, and ticketing.
Day-to-day responsibilities include identifying and negotiating with prospective sponsors, managing commercial contracts, and developing pricing and packaging for event offerings.
The Commercial Manager will coordinate with marketing, operations, and program teams to align commercial goals with overall event objectives.
The role also involves analyzing performance data, forecasting revenue, managing budgets, and maintaining strong relationships with external partners and vendors.
Qualifications
- Strong Commercial Management and Contract Management skills, including experience negotiating agreements, managing stakeholder expectations, and ensuring contractual compliance.
- Proficiency in Business Planning and Analytical Skills to develop revenue models, forecast performance, assess risks, and optimize commercial outcomes.
- Team Management capabilities, with experience guiding cross-functional teams, coordinating with internal departments, and collaborating effectively in fast-paced environments.
- Background in events, entertainment, media, or related industries is highly beneficial, especially with large-scale or multi-stakeholder projects.
- Excellent communication, presentation, and relationship-building skills to work with sponsors, partners, vendors, and internal leaders.
- Ability to work independently, manage multiple priorities, and adapt to changing timelines and requirements.
- Bachelor’s degree in Business, Finance, Marketing, or a related field, or equivalent practical experience.
- Comfort working in a multicultural, inclusive environment and openness to occasional evening or weekend work around key event milestones.
